
Princess Cruises offers a range of beverage packages, both alcoholic and non-alcoholic, for guests to choose from. These packages can be added to your booking before the cruise and include unlimited drinks up to a certain price point per drink. The Classic Soda Package is the most affordable option, while the Plus Beverage Package and Princess Premier Package offer a wider range of alcoholic and non-alcoholic drinks. While Princess Cruises does not offer a completely free alcohol beverage package, there are various drink options included in the base fare, such as water, tea, lemonade, and coffee.

Princess Plus and Princess Premier cruise packages
Princess Cruises offers two cruise packages, Princess Plus and Princess Premier, which include a beverage package at a lower per-day cost than buying just a beverage package. The packages can be selected upon booking online, through a travel advisor, or by contacting Princess Cruises.
The Princess Plus package includes the Plus Beverage Package, Wi-Fi, and crew appreciation. The upgraded Princess Plus package includes Medallion shipping, premium desserts, juice bar, fitness classes, select casual dining with prix fixe meals, and an included one-time delivery access fee. The upgraded package is available for an additional $60 USD or $65 AUD. The Plus Beverage Package includes all beverages priced up to $15 USD or $22 AUD each, and a 25% discount on bottles of wine and one-litre bottles of water purchased on board. Wi-Fi is included for one device per guest.
The Princess Premier package includes an unlimited number of drinks up to $20 USD or $30 AUD each, unlimited specialty dining, MedallionNet Max Wi-Fi, and unlimited premier beverage packages. The package is available for $90 per person per day for voyages departing from May 1, 2025, onwards. The Premier Beverage Package includes an unlimited premium selection of beer, spirits, wine by the glass, and cocktails, as well as non-alcoholic beverages such as bottled water, fountain sodas, fresh juices, specialty coffees and teas, frappes, milkshakes, and energy drinks. Bar service charges are included in this package, and guests also receive a 25% discount on bottles of wine, one-litre bottles of water, and bottled juices.
Both packages include zero-alcohol options such as fountain sodas, fresh juices, specialty coffees and teas, frappes, milkshakes, and energy drinks, with a pre-paid 18% service charge included for these items.

Zero-Alcohol Package
Princess Cruises offers a range of beverage packages, including the Zero-Alcohol Package, for guests who prefer non-alcoholic beverages or are under the legal drinking age. Here is a detailed overview of the Zero-Alcohol Package:
The Zero-Alcohol Package, previously known as the Coffee & Soda Package, includes a variety of non-alcoholic options. Here is a list of what's included:
- Fountain sodas
- Fruit juices
- Specialty coffees and teas
- Frappés
- Milkshakes
- Red Bull energy drinks
- "Zero-proof" mocktails
- Bottled water
- San Pellegrino
- Evian
Where to Purchase the Zero-Alcohol Package:
The Zero-Alcohol Package can be purchased onboard or in advance by booked guests through the Manage Booking option. It is important to note that the package must be purchased for every day a passenger is sailing, and it is not available for pre-purchase within 3 days of sailing. Additionally, the package is non-refundable and non-transferable once purchased.
Package Restrictions:
The Zero-Alcohol Package has certain restrictions that passengers should be aware of. It does not include minibars, sodas ordered through room service, or vending machine purchases. Additionally, it cannot be used for special events such as cocktail parties or wedding receptions. Furthermore, Princess Cruises reserves the right to revoke or cancel the package if guests provide beverages to others or exhibit inappropriate behaviour.

Classic Soda Package
Princess Cruises offers a wide range of cruise drink packages, including the Classic Soda Package. This package includes fountain sodas, cans of soda and juices (excluding fresh juice), mocktails, and smoothies as per the menu. The Classic Soda Package costs $14.99 per person, per day, plus an 18% service charge (totaling $17.69 per day) for all itineraries except Australia. The package can be used on Princess Cruises' Private Islands and all onboard Food and Beverage Venues, including the Theater and other public spaces that offer beverage service.
It is important to note that the Classic Soda Package must be purchased for every day a passenger is sailing. It is not available for partial or pro-rated packages, although some exceptions may apply, such as the World Cruise. The package is also non-refundable and non-transferable once purchased. Additionally, shipboard management reserves the right to add restrictions or limitations or revoke the package at any time during a guest's voyage.

Plus Beverage Package
Princess Cruises offers a Plus Beverage Package that includes a wide range of alcoholic and non-alcoholic drinks. The package is valid in all bars and restaurants on board and on private islands operated by Princess Cruises, such as Princess Cays.
The alcoholic drinks included in the package are limited to 15 per day and include beer, wine, and cocktails by the glass, with a value of up to $15 USD or $22 AUD for voyages departing from and returning to Australia and New Zealand. The package also includes sparkling or still bottled water (500ml or less), fountain sodas, fresh juices and healthy smoothies (unlimited juice bar), specialty coffees and teas, frappés at Coffee & Cones, and Red Bull energy drinks.
Additionally, the Plus Beverage Package provides a 25% discount on bottles of wine and one-liter bottles of water. It is important to note that the package does not include bottled spirits or bottled wine, and it is non-transferable. The package must be purchased for the entire duration of the cruise, and the minimum age to purchase it is 21.
The price of the Plus Beverage Package is $64.99 per day plus an 18% service charge (totaling $76.70 per day) for all itineraries except Australia, where it is AUD $110.00 per day, including the service charge. The package can be pre-purchased at least four days prior to boarding and is not available for pre-purchase within three days of sailing.

Premier Beverage Package
Princess Cruises offers a Premier Beverage Package that includes an unlimited premium selection of beer, spirits, wine by the glass, and cocktails up to a $20 USD value each. The package also includes all non-alcoholic beverages such as bottled water (500ml only), fountain sodas, fresh juices, specialty coffees and teas, frappes, milkshakes (if available), and Red Bull energy drinks.
The package can be used on private islands, all food and beverage venues, and other areas such as the theatre or public spaces that offer beverage service. It is important to note that the package is non-transferable, and only one drink may be purchased at a time. The package must be booked for the entire duration of the cruise and is available for pre-purchase at least four days prior to boarding.
The Premier Beverage Package costs USD 84.99 per day plus an 18% service charge (totaling $100.30 per day) for all itineraries except Australia. For all Australian-based vessels, the package is AUD $140.00 per day, including the service charge. The package must be purchased for every day a passenger is sailing, and partial or pro-rated packages are not accepted.
In addition to the beverage package, the Princess Premier package also includes unlimited specialty dining and MedallionNet® Max Wi-Fi. The total package is available for USD 90 per person per day for voyages departing on or after May 1, 2025.
